Campbell proposed and empirically demonstrated that some persuasive promoting methods guide shoppers to infer manipulative intent around the marketer's element. After individuals infer manipulative intent, They are really significantly less persuaded from the marketer, as indicated by attenuated advertising attitudes, brand attitudes and purchase intentions.

"The strength of the group" is thought to be extremely linked to the selections we make. Social proof is frequently utilized by people today inside of a predicament that needs a choice be made. In uncertain or ambiguous circumstances, when many choices make options we have to make, people are more likely to conform to what others do.

"Persuasion, historically analyzed through classical frameworks including Aristotle's appeals of logos, ethos, and pathos, has advanced with fashionable rhetorical theories. Kenneth Burke, a notable 20th-century rhetorician, expanded the knowledge of persuasion by introducing the strategy of identification. According to Burke, effective persuasion isn't merely about logical argumentation or psychological enchantment but about developing a perception of shared id and values between the speaker as well as the audience.
